It is difficult to say who would be the top-selling music artist in history. Each period of music has had it's greats, and how can we compare the likes of JS Bach to Elvis, or the Beatles? If it was judged by volume of work then some of the old masters would come in well in front. The likes of Bach wrote hundreds of compositions, vast quantities of which are still studied and performed regularly today. Mozart only lived into his early thirties and also wrote huge quantities of music. Imagine what he would have produced if he had lived to a ripe old age. The question that I often ask however is how many of today's artists will be remembered into the future? 2006 saw the celebration of 250 years since the birth of Mozart, and the homage continued for the full 12 months! Will Justin Timberlake receive the same treatment in another couple of hundred years? Him and his modern day counterparts no doubt make far more money than Bach, Handel, Mozart, and Beethoven put together could ever have dreamed of, however will their music still be used in movies, t.v. ads, weddings, and households all over the world for centuries to come? Somehow I doubt it.
